Understanding OSCOS, TSCSc, And SCRulesC Contracts

by Jhon Lennon 51 views

Navigating the world of contracts can often feel like traversing a complex maze. When you encounter acronyms like OSCOS, TSCSc, and SCRulesC, the complexity can seem even more daunting. In this comprehensive guide, we'll break down these contract types, explore their key aspects, and help you understand their significance in various contexts. Whether you're a legal professional, a business owner, or simply someone interested in understanding contracts better, this article aims to provide clarity and insight into these specific contractual agreements. So, let's dive in and unravel the intricacies of OSCOS, TSCSc, and SCRulesC contracts, making them more accessible and understandable for everyone.

Diving Deep into OSCOS Contracts

Let's kick things off by exploring OSCOS contracts. OSCOS, which stands for Open Source Contract for Organizations and Startups, represents a pivotal framework designed to harmonize the interests of organizations and startups engaging with open-source software. These contracts are meticulously crafted to ensure that all parties involved benefit fairly from the collaborative use and development of open-source technologies.

Key Elements of OSCOS Contracts

  • Licensing Agreements: The bedrock of any OSCOS contract lies in its licensing agreements. These agreements explicitly outline the terms and conditions under which the open-source software can be used, modified, and distributed. Understanding these terms is crucial for avoiding legal pitfalls and ensuring compliance with the original software license. It's like reading the fine print to make sure you're playing by the rules.
  • Contribution Policies: OSCOS contracts also delve into contribution policies, which govern how contributions to the open-source project are managed. These policies ensure that all contributions align with the project's goals and standards, fostering a cohesive and collaborative environment. It's all about making sure everyone is on the same page and rowing in the same direction.
  • Intellectual Property Rights: Intellectual property rights are a critical component of OSCOS contracts. These contracts clearly define the ownership and usage rights of any new intellectual property created during the project. This is particularly important for startups that want to protect their innovations while still benefiting from the open-source community. Think of it as staking your claim while still sharing the sandbox.
  • Liability and Warranty: OSCOS contracts address the often-thorny issues of liability and warranty. They specify the extent to which each party is responsible for the performance of the software and any damages that may arise from its use. This helps to manage risk and provides a clear understanding of each party's obligations. It's like having an insurance policy for your software endeavors.

Why OSCOS Matters

OSCOS contracts are incredibly important because they streamline the legal aspects of using open-source software, which can often be complex. By providing a standardized framework, OSCOS contracts reduce the time and cost associated with negotiating individual agreements. This allows organizations and startups to focus on innovation and growth, rather than getting bogged down in legal red tape. Plus, they promote a culture of collaboration and transparency, which is essential for the success of open-source projects. So, if you're diving into the world of open-source, OSCOS contracts are your trusty guide.

Understanding TSCSc Contracts

Next up, let's demystify TSCSc contracts. TSCSc, short for Trusted Source Code Supply Chain, focuses on ensuring the integrity and security of software supply chains. In today's interconnected world, software often passes through multiple hands before it reaches the end-user. This creates opportunities for malicious actors to introduce vulnerabilities or compromise the software. TSCSc contracts aim to mitigate these risks by establishing a framework for verifying the trustworthiness of each component in the supply chain.

Key Aspects of TSCSc Contracts

  • Verification Processes: TSCSc contracts emphasize rigorous verification processes at each stage of the software supply chain. This includes verifying the identity of developers, auditing code for vulnerabilities, and ensuring that all components meet security standards. It's like having a quality control checkpoint at every step of the manufacturing process.
  • Secure Development Practices: These contracts promote the adoption of secure development practices, such as threat modeling, secure coding, and regular security testing. By building security into the development process from the outset, TSCSc contracts help to prevent vulnerabilities from being introduced in the first place. Think of it as fortifying your castle from the ground up.
  • Incident Response Plans: TSCSc contracts also include incident response plans that outline the steps to be taken in the event of a security breach. These plans ensure that incidents are detected and responded to quickly and effectively, minimizing the damage. It’s like having a fire drill to make sure everyone knows what to do in case of an emergency.
  • Compliance and Auditing: To ensure ongoing compliance, TSCSc contracts often include provisions for regular audits and assessments. These audits verify that all parties are adhering to the agreed-upon security standards and practices. It’s like having a health check-up to make sure everything is still in good working order.

The Significance of TSCSc

TSCSc contracts are increasingly vital in today's threat landscape. As software supply chains become more complex and sophisticated, the risk of compromise grows. By establishing a standardized framework for ensuring the trustworthiness of software components, TSCSc contracts help to protect organizations from cyberattacks and data breaches. This is particularly important for industries such as finance, healthcare, and government, where security is paramount. In essence, TSCSc contracts are your shield against the ever-present threats lurking in the digital world.

Exploring SCRulesC Contracts

Finally, let's shed some light on SCRulesC contracts. SCRulesC stands for Standard Contractual Rules for Cloud Computing. These contracts are designed to provide a standardized legal framework for cloud service agreements. As more and more organizations migrate their data and applications to the cloud, it's essential to have clear and consistent terms governing the relationship between cloud service providers and their customers. SCRulesC contracts aim to achieve this by addressing key issues such as data privacy, security, and service availability.

Essential Components of SCRulesC Contracts

  • Data Protection: Data protection is a central concern in SCRulesC contracts. These contracts outline the measures that the cloud service provider must take to protect the customer's data from unauthorized access, loss, or corruption. This includes implementing strong encryption, access controls, and data backup procedures. It's like having a security detail protecting your most valuable assets.
  • Service Level Agreements (SLAs): SCRulesC contracts typically include service level agreements (SLAs) that specify the level of service that the cloud provider is expected to deliver. This includes uptime guarantees, performance metrics, and response times for support requests. SLAs provide a clear benchmark for the provider's performance and ensure that the customer receives the service they are paying for. Think of it as a performance guarantee for your cloud services.
  • Data Location and Compliance: These contracts address the issue of data location, specifying where the customer's data will be stored and processed. This is particularly important for organizations that need to comply with data residency requirements or other regulatory obligations. It ensures that your data stays where it needs to be and complies with all applicable laws.
  • Termination and Data Retrieval: SCRulesC contracts also outline the procedures for terminating the agreement and retrieving the customer's data. This ensures that the customer can seamlessly transition to another provider if necessary, without losing access to their data. It's like having an exit strategy in place, just in case things don't work out.

The Importance of SCRulesC

SCRulesC contracts are crucial because they provide a level of standardization and transparency in the cloud computing market. This makes it easier for organizations to compare different cloud service providers and make informed decisions about which provider is right for them. Additionally, SCRulesC contracts help to reduce the legal risks associated with cloud computing by clarifying the rights and responsibilities of both parties. In a nutshell, SCRulesC contracts are your roadmap to navigating the cloud with confidence.

Comparative Analysis: OSCOS, TSCSc, and SCRulesC

To further clarify the distinctions between OSCOS, TSCSc, and SCRulesC contracts, let's conduct a comparative analysis. While each contract type serves a unique purpose, they all share the common goal of providing a standardized legal framework for specific types of agreements. Here’s a breakdown:

  • OSCOS (Open Source Contract for Organizations and Startups): Focuses on the legal aspects of using and contributing to open-source software. It emphasizes licensing agreements, contribution policies, and intellectual property rights.
  • TSCSc (Trusted Source Code Supply Chain): Centers on ensuring the integrity and security of software supply chains. It highlights verification processes, secure development practices, and incident response plans.
  • SCRulesC (Standard Contractual Rules for Cloud Computing): Deals with providing a standardized legal framework for cloud service agreements. It prioritizes data protection, service level agreements, and data location compliance.

In essence, OSCOS is about open-source collaboration, TSCSc is about software security, and SCRulesC is about cloud computing governance. Understanding these distinctions is crucial for choosing the right type of contract for your specific needs.

Practical Applications and Real-World Examples

To bring these contract types to life, let's explore some practical applications and real-world examples:

  • OSCOS: A startup developing a new software product using open-source libraries would use an OSCOS contract to ensure compliance with the licenses of those libraries and to define the terms under which they will contribute back to the open-source community.
  • TSCSc: A financial institution procuring software from a third-party vendor would use a TSCSc contract to ensure that the software is free from vulnerabilities and that the vendor follows secure development practices.
  • SCRulesC: A healthcare provider migrating patient data to the cloud would use an SCRulesC contract to ensure that the cloud provider complies with HIPAA regulations and provides adequate data protection measures.

These examples illustrate how OSCOS, TSCSc, and SCRulesC contracts can be applied in various industries to address specific legal and business needs.

Conclusion: Mastering the World of Contracts

In conclusion, understanding OSCOS, TSCSc, and SCRulesC contracts is essential for navigating the complex legal landscape of today's business world. While each contract type focuses on a different area—open-source collaboration, software security, and cloud computing governance—they all share the common goal of providing a standardized framework for ensuring clarity, transparency, and compliance. By mastering these contract types, you can protect your organization, foster innovation, and build strong relationships with your partners and customers. So, go forth and conquer the world of contracts, armed with the knowledge you've gained from this guide! Remember, contracts may seem daunting, but with a little understanding, you can navigate them like a pro. Happy contracting, guys! Make sure to do your research and consult with legal professionals to ensure you're always on the right track.